What is Beck’s negative triad

A

Negative views about self, world and future. Stems from schemas, maintained through bias

What is the genetic explanation for OCD

A

SERT (reduced serotonin), COMT gene (too much dopamine), Nestadt - 1st degree relatives 12% concordance, population 3%

What is the neural explanation of OCD

A

Abnormal orbito-frontal cortex and caudate nucleus, so OFC causes worry in brain

What is drug therapy for OCD

A

SSRIs block reuptake of NTs in synapse, increasing serotonin in brain
